Summary
Performance improvement is required at the level of the team, as well as at the level of the individual. Teams need to deliver increasingly challenging outcomes in the face of often chaotic organisational change in this VUCA (volatility, uncertainty, complexity and ambiguity) environment. Also, the nature of teams are changing from traditional hierarchical structures to more transient, lateral and distributed leadership structures.
The team coach is therefore becoming an ever-more important component of the coaching strategy of forward-thinking organisations. The aim of this programme is to equip experienced coaches with the competence and confidence to provide a high-quality team coaching service with the ability to make sense of, and work with, the often-complex dynamics with which the coach is faced.
The UCD Diploma in Team Coaching is a highly practical and experiential programme where learning is delivered through a blended approach comprising:
Theoretical input, group discussion and classroom input from experts in the field;
Practical elements using the programme participants as a proxy team;
Experiential learning focused on personal and professional development;
Team coaching with a real team between workshops.
In May 2021, UCD Smurfit Executive Development is among the first three Universities globally, and the first in the EU and in Ireland, to have received accreditation by the European Mentoring and Coaching Council (EMCC) Global for its Professional Diploma in Team Coaching at Senior Practitioner Level. The EMCC Global Team Coaching Quality Award (TCQA) is an accreditation for training programmes which have met a set of core standards, applied rigour in assessment, and demonstrated a track record of impactful and practical learning and development for team coaching practitioners.
Diploma
| Level | NFQ Level 9 |
|---|---|
| Entry requirements | This programme is for experienced internal and external coaches with a minimum of at least three years 1:1 coaching experience/180 hours of 1:1 coaching experience. Applicants must also have at least 5 years middle to senior level management experience and hold a primary degree or equivalent professional qualification. Consideration will be given to applicants who do not hold a primary degree but their depth of industry and organisational experience qualifies them as suitable participants. |
